Hello all,

I recent changed my 3.41 dongle jailbroke PS3 to a 3.55 softmoded jailbroke PS3 (I am using Kmeaw's 3.55 CFW). The process was simple enough.

The problem I’m having is that both Rogero Manger 8.2 and MultiMAN v1.17.02 can see the library of games, but both do the same then when trying to launch them, it takes me back to the PS3 menu.

My games are loaded from /dev_hdd0/GAMEZ

Any suggestions?

It's suppose to do that. When you start a game go to where you would see a game when you put in the disc. It should be replaced by the game you started in the manager.
 
You also need to install BDEMU.
Go to install package files and install it.
Your games should work after the installation.
If a game doesn't work try inserting a game into the drive and it should start working again.
Some games work without the disc.
Run the game using multiman, and then when you get back to the XMB, go to GAME and select ''app_home/PS3_GAME/''
If it throws you back to the XMB, it is an indication that you need to insert a game into the drive.
